IP查询
查询
你查询的IP:[210.5.217.229] 地理位置:中国–香港
最新查询
124.200.90.177
119.84.65.104
121.46.38.153
222.240.162.139
221.192.165.173
116.252.161.76
221.224.187.230
220.154.56.75
203.79.127.80
210.5.217.229
202.43.144.248
221.133.224.222
116.1.155.155
123.56.139.171
117.75.114.159
202.38.184.59
202.179.240.89
202.46.32.120
124.108.40.20
219.242.180.111
202.46.224.62
202.38.176.122
192.124.154.95
202.75.208.68
122.112.152.5
124.40.128.10
210.25.79.236
121.51.249.118
125.104.32.115
202.75.208.48
211.80.186.134